Liquor withdrawn

Chandigarh: A country-made liquor brand named after popular Aamir Khan starrer “Rang De Basanti” was withdrawn by the Punjab Government from the market on Thursday, two days after it was launched due to protests by supporters of martyr Bhagat Singh.

Bhagat Singh’s supporters had taken exception to the name of the liquor launched by a company in Bathinda two days back.

Expressing regret over the nomenclature of the liquor, Chief Minister Parkash Singh Badal ordered immediate withdrawal of the spirit from the market.
